The Herons Go To Mongolia Just to give you a brief summary of what we are doing without boring you with too many details. Myself (Andy), Pete and Dave three dyslexic front row Prop`s playing for Wanstead will be driving to Mongolia. The relevance of this is that currently, we come in at a collective 63 Stone (of pure muscle!!!!). We will be doing the entire 11,367 miles in a stunning 9 year old Vauxhall Agila (Now Called Christina) Club with a massive 1199cc engine. On 14th July 2012 we will be leaving from The Goodwood `Festival of Slow` and heading to the Europen Launch in Prague on the 16th July 2012. From there it is to mongolia, Via Czech Rep, Poland, Ukraine, Russia, Kazakhstan, Russia (again), and Mongolia. In an attempt to take this journey past just being a drinking experience full of debauchery, sleaze and excess we are attempting to raise as much money for charity as possible and experience different cultures (or different beers!) We have targeted to raise £1 for every mile. However never missing a challenge the most money ever raised by one team is £56,000... so dont be shy!!!
